Acceptability and Feasibility of Text Message Interface to Assess Parents' Real-time PICU Experiences.

Abstract

INTRODUCTION

Parents of children in the pediatric intensive care unit (PICU) experience substantial stress; a parent's perception of their child's illness severity, more than objective measures, predicts psychological outcomes. No tools exist to assess parents' real-time experiences. This pilot study evaluated the feasibility and acceptability of a text-based tool to measure parental experience.

METHODS

Inclusion criteria included PICU stay >48 h, physician approval, smartphone access, and English-speaking caregiver. Eligible parents received a text-based baseline survey and surveys every other day while hospitalized regarding their mood/experiences and optional open-ended questions regarding stressors. They received post-discharge follow-up surveys at 1 week and 1, 3, and 6 months. Follow-up surveys assessed mood and symptoms of depression, anxiety, and post-traumatic stress. Interviews and surveys about the interface were conducted 1 week and 3 months following discharge. Feasibility was assessed by descriptive statistics (eg, response rates), and acceptability was assessed by descriptive statistics (survey results) and thematic analyses of interviews.

RESULTS

Of 20 enrolled participants, the first 5 were excluded due to technical issues. Of the 15 included, results demonstrated feasibility and acceptability. Most participants (86%) completed all surveys during the PICU stay and continued to complete surveys at a high rate: 79%-94% 3 months post-discharge. All participants agreed that the system was easy to use and were satisfied with the system at discharge, and 91% remained satisfied 3 months post-discharge. Additionally, 76% reported comfort, and 69% reported benefit. From the interviews, participants lauded the system's convenience and applicability of content. Some proposed changes to improve ergonomics. Many suggested this interface could help teams better support families.

CONCLUSIONS

A text-based interface for measuring experience in the PICU is feasible and acceptable to parents. Further research can explore how this could identify parents most at risk of adverse psychological sequelae and lead to earlier supportive interventions.

摘要

简介

儿科重症监护病房(PICU)患儿的父母会经历巨大的压力;父母对孩子疾病严重程度的感知,比客观测量更能预测心理结果。目前尚无工具可以评估父母的实时体验。本初步研究评估了一种基于文本的工具来衡量父母体验的可行性和可接受性。

方法

纳入标准包括 PICU 住院时间>48 小时、医生批准、智能手机接入和讲英语的照顾者。符合条件的父母在住院期间会收到基于文本的基线调查和每隔一天的调查,调查内容为他们的情绪/体验,以及关于压力源的可选开放式问题。他们在出院后 1 周、1、3 和 6 个月时接受随访调查。随访调查评估了情绪和抑郁、焦虑和创伤后应激的症状。出院后 1 周和 3 个月时进行了关于界面的访谈和调查。通过描述性统计(例如,应答率)评估可行性,通过描述性统计(调查结果)和访谈的主题分析评估可接受性。

结果

在 20 名入组的参与者中,最初的 5 名因技术问题被排除在外。在纳入的 15 名参与者中,结果表明该系统具有可行性和可接受性。大多数参与者(86%)在 PICU 住院期间完成了所有调查,并继续以高比例完成调查:出院后 3 个月时的应答率为 79%-94%。所有参与者都认为该系统易于使用,在出院时对系统感到满意,91%的参与者在出院后 3 个月时仍然满意。此外,76%的参与者表示感到舒适,69%的参与者表示受益。通过访谈,参与者称赞了该系统的便利性和内容的适用性。一些参与者提出了改进人机工程学的建议。许多参与者建议该界面可以帮助团队更好地支持家庭。

结论

一种用于测量 PICU 体验的基于文本的界面对父母来说是可行和可接受的。进一步的研究可以探索如何利用这种界面来识别最有可能出现不良心理后果的父母,并尽早采取支持性干预措施。
